The Skin of the Wolf (2017) is a Spanish drama film directed by Samu Fuentes. Living in solitude on a mountaintop in an abandoned town, Martinon’s rugged appearance and isolated lifestyle intimidate those he encounters. His daily routine involves tending to his goats, maintaining his land and setting traps for wolves that he trades their skins. Surrounding his rocky home are steep hills and a dense forest teeming with wildlife. Unit 7 (2012) is a gripping Spanish crime drama action thriller directed by Alberto Rodríguez and co-written with Rafael Cobos. This critically acclaimed film earned 16 Goya Award nominations. Set in Seville, Andalusia, the story unfolds in the four years leading up to the 1992 Universal Exposition. It portrays the significant social changes that accompanied this major event, focusing on the city’s transformation before and after the World Expo. The Spanish mystery thriller film The Body (2012), co-written and directed by Oriol Paulo, follows Inspector Jaime Peña as he looks into an accident that has left night watchman Ángel Torres in a coma. Security footage reveals Ángel fleeing from his job at the morgue before being struck by a car. Peña is then informed that Mayka Villaverde, a middle-aged and wealthy businesswoman who was married to a younger man, has disappeared from the morgue after suffering a heart attack on a business trip. Three Steps Above Heaven (2010) is a Spanish romantic drama film directed by Fernando González Molina and written by Ramón Salazar. Starring Mario Casas and María Valverde, the film is based on the novel by Federico Moccia. It follows the story of Babi, a sheltered upper-middle-class girl, and Hache, a rebellious risk-taker, as they navigate their contrasting worlds and embark on a passionate yet challenging love affair. Buried (2010) is an intense survival thriller directed by Rodrigo Cortés. The film follows American civilian Paul Conroy, played by Ryan Reynolds, who finds himself trapped in a wooden coffin with minimal supplies after being ambushed by terrorists while working in Iraq. As he tries to piece together his situation, he realizes he has been kidnapped and is being held for ransom by his captor Jabir. Planet 51 (2009), an animated science fiction comedy directed by Jorge Blanco, features green extraterrestrials living peacefully in a society reminiscent of the 1950s United States. However, this planet and its inhabitants differ significantly from Earth, as their lack of knowledge about astronomy leads them to believe that the Universe only stretches for around 500 miles. When a mysterious spacecraft lands in the city of Glipforg, NASA astronaut Captain Charles T. ‘Chuck’ Baker emerges and is surprised to discover life on the planet. Summer Rain (2006) is a romantic drama film directed by Spanish actor Antonio Banderas from a screenplay by Antonio Soler, which is based on his novel of the same name. Set in 1978 in Málaga, Spain, the movie follows the story of teenager Miguelito Dávila. After being diagnosed with kidney disease and spending time in the hospital, he develops a love for classic poetry, specifically Dante’s Divine Comedy.
